FCC Caution: This device complies with part 15 of the FCC Rules. Operation is subject to the fo llowing two conditions: (1) This device may not cause harmful interference, and (2) this device must accept any interference received, including interference that may cause undesired operation. A ny Changes or modifications not expressly approved by the party responsible for compliance could void the user's authority to operate the equipment. Note: This equipment has been tested and found to comply with the limits for a Class B digital device , pursuant to part 15 of the FCC Rules. These limits are designed to provide reasonable protec tion against harmful interference in a residential installation. This equipment generates uses and can radiate radio frequency energy and, if not installed and used in accordance with the instruct ions, may cause harmful interference to radio communications. However, there is no guarantee that interference will not occur in a particular installation. If this equipment does cause harmful interference to rad io or television reception, which can be det ermined by turning the equipment off and on, the user is encouraged to try to correct the interference by one or more of the fo llowing measures: - Reorient or relocate the receiving antenna. -Increase the separation between the equipment and receiver. - Connect the equipment into an outlet on a circuit different from that to which the receiver is connected. -Consult the dealer or an experienced radio/TV technician for help. The device has been evaluated to meet general RF exposure requirement. The device can be used in portable exposure condition without restriction.

RF EXPOSURE EVALUATION METHOD FCC ID: 2APR7-F109 SAR Test Exclusion Thresholds for 100 MHz – 6 GHz and ≤ 50 mm Approximate SAR Test Exclusion Power Thresholds at Selected Frequencies and Test Separation Distances are illustrated in the following Table. The 1-g and 10-g SAR test exclusion thresholds for 100 MHz to 6 GHz at test separation distances ≤ 50 mm are determined by: [(max. power of channel, including tune-up tolerance, mW)/(min. test separation distance, mm)] · [√f(GHz)] ≤ 3.0 for 1-g SAR and ≤ 7.5 for 10-g extremity SAR,where f(GHz) is the RF channel transmit frequency in GHz Power and distance are rounded to the nearest mW and mm before calculation The result is rounded to one decimal place for comparison The test exclusions are applicable only when the minimum test separation distance is ≤ 50 mm and for transmission frequencies between 100 MHz and 6 GHz. When the minimum test separation distance is < 5 mm, a distance of 5 mm is applied to determine SAR test exclusion. BT-BLE Modulation Test Channel Output Power (dBm) Limit (dBm) GFSK 1Mbps Low -5.808 30 GFSK 1Mbps Middle -4.179 30 GFSK 1Mbps High -3.912 30 GFSK 2Mbps Low -5.798 30 GFSK 2Mbps Middle -4.176 30 GFSK 2Mbps High -3.910 30 max possible output power (PK,conducted):-3±1dBm 0dBi logarithmic terms convert to numeric result is nearly 1. -2dBm=0.63mW 2402MHz [(max. power of channel, including tune-up tolerance, mW)/(min. test separation distance,mm)] · [√f(GHz)]=0.63/5*√2.402=0.20≤3.0 Threshold at which no SAR required is 10mw and ≤ 3.0 for 1-g SAR, Separation distance is 5mm. 2441MHz [(max. power of channel, including tune-up tolerance, mW)/(min. test separation distance,mm)] · [√f(GHz)]= 0.63/5*√2.441=0.20≤3.0 Threshold at which no SAR required is 10mw and ≤ 3.0 for 1-g SAR, Separation distance is 5mm. 2480MHz [(max. power of channel, including tune-up tolerance, mW)/(min. test separation distance,mm)] · [√f(GHz)]=0.63/5*√2.48=0.20≤3.0 Threshold at which no SAR required is 10mw and ≤ 3.0 for 1-g SAR, Separation distance is 5mm. Conclusion: No SAR is required.
